Assign an Administrator



Assigning an executor is a crucial step in making certain the reliable administration of your last will (Will writer). The executor works as the fiduciary accountable for taking care of and settling your estate according to your wishes. Choosing the best person calls for mindful consideration, as this duty involves considerable obligations such as finding and valuing properties, paying financial debts and tax obligations, and dispersing the remaining estate to the beneficiaries


When choosing an administrator, consider their organizational abilities, financial acumen, and ability to manage complicated jobs. They should be trustworthy, unbiased, and capable of making decisions in tough circumstances. Relative frequently offer as administrators; nevertheless, appointing a neutral 3rd party, such as a relied on good friend or expert, might be more effective if familial tensions are a concern.


It is suggested to review your decision with the selected executor in advancement to guarantee their willingness and understanding of the duty. Additionally, you might think about naming an alternate administrator in case your primary option is not able or reluctant to fulfill their tasks. By selecting a qualified and reliable administrator, you can supply peace of mind that your estate will certainly be taken care of efficiently, recognizing your last desires.

Review and Update On A Regular Basis



Regularly assessing and upgrading your will certainly is a vital aspect of making sure that it properly shows your current wishes and conditions. Life is vibrant, and significant occasions such as marriage, divorce, the birth of youngsters, or obtaining considerable properties can all necessitate changes to your will. It is necessary to review your will regularly, preferably every 3 to 5 years, or faster if major navigate to this website life changes occur, to guarantee that your beneficiaries are properly designated and your estate is distributed according to your purposes.


Upgrading your will certainly involves more than simply altering recipient names. It also implies reflecting on the assigned administrator and guardians for small kids if scenarios have shifted. Legal modifications, such as tax regulations or estate planning laws, can likewise influence your will's effectiveness, necessitating changes to preserve compliance and optimize tax obligation performance.


Engaging with an attorney throughout this review procedure is suggested. They can provide insights right into any legal changes and aid make certain that your will stays legitimately sound. By maintaining an up-to-date will, you can give satisfaction on your own and your loved ones, knowing your estate will certainly be handled as you mean when the time comes.
